Centre approves transfer of Air India bldg to Maharashtra govt for Rs 1,601 cr

Maharashtra government will discharge dues of Rs 298.42 crore owed by AI Assets Holding Company Ltd in lieu of transfer of Air India building

The Union government has approved the transfer of the Air India building in Mumbai from AI Assets Holding Company Ltd to the Maharashtra government in exchange for a large payment of Rs 1,601 crore.

Under the terms of the deal, the Maharashtra government has agreed to discharge dues of Rs 298.42 crore owed by AI Assets Holding Company Ltd to the state government. The Department of Investment and Public Asset Management (DIPAM) has confirmed the arrangement, reported ANI.
